würde so etwas langen ?
Delphi-Quellcode:
if Msg.hwnd = Edit1.Handle then
begin
if Edit1.Tag=0 then
Edit1.Text := PChar(@pDroppedFilename)
else Edit1.Color := clRed;
end
.....
procedure TForm1.Edit1MouseLeave(Sender: TObject);
begin
Tedit(Sender).Color := clWhite;
end;
Hallo,
ich kann dem Code nicht wirklich folgen. Für was ist die Abfrage von Edit1.Tag auf 0?
MouseLeave gibt es bei den Edits nicht (jedenfalls nicht bei Delphi 7)
mfg
Helmi
>> Theorie ist Wissen, dass nicht funktioniert - Praxis ist, wenn alles funktioniert und keiner weiss warum! <<